Previous Page | Next Page

Administering SAS Web Applications

Deploying SAS OnlineDoc Manually for the Web


Manually Deploy SAS OnlineDoc for the Web

Your installation might include SAS OnlineDoc for the Web, which is an online library of reference documentation for the SAS System. You must manually deploy SAS OnlineDoc for the Web in your Web application server. Manual deployment is required even if you selected the automatic deployment option in SAS Deployment Wizard.

When you installed SAS OnlineDoc for the Web using the SAS Deployment Wizard, you encountered a dialog box that asked whether to create the application's Enterprise Archive (EAR) file. The EAR file that is created is located here:

SAS-installation-directory\Documentation\9.2\onlinedocweb\sas.onlinedocweb9.2.ear

To manually deploy SAS OnlineDoc for the Web, follow these steps:

  1. Make sure that you have configured your Web application server as follows:

    • If you performed a planned installation and chose automatic configuration of the Web application server, then the application server is already configured.

    • If you performed a planned installation and chose manual configuration of the Web application server, then follow the instructions in your Instructions.html file (located in the SAS configuration directory).

    • If you performed a nonplanned installation, then see the instructions for your Web application server on the SAS third-party Web site at http://support.sas.com/resources/thirdpartysupport/v92.

  2. Deploy the sas.onlinedocweb9.2.ear file to your Web application server. For deployment instructions, see the documentation that is provided for your Web application server.

    Note:   If you are deploying to WebSphere, then see Change the WebSphere Class Loader Settings.  [cautionend]

If you later need to remove SAS OnlineDoc for the Web, undeploy the application from your Web application server like you would any application. Then, uninstall the application (for example, by using the Add or Remove utility on Windows systems).


Change the WebSphere Class Loader Settings

If you are deploying to WebSphere, then you need to change the class loader settings. After you have added the SAS OnlineDoc for the Web application to WebSphere, follow these steps:

  1. In the WebSphere administrative console, select Applications [arrow] Application Types [arrow] WebSphere enterprise applications. Then select SAS Online Doc for the Web.

  2. Click Class loading and update detection.

  3. For the Class loader order, select the Classes loaded with local class loader first (parent last) radio button.

  4. Leave the WAR class loader policy set to Class loader for each WAR file in application.

  5. Click OK.

  6. Click Manage Modules.

  7. For the sas.onlinedocweb.war WAR file, click the WAR file link. Then, select Classes loaded with local class loader first from the Class loader order list box.

  8. Click Startup behavior, and specify a value for Startup order.

  9. After you have performed the previous step for each WAR file, click OK.

  10. Save your changes.

  11. Perform a full resynchronization of the dmgr and nodeagent WebSphere servers. This action ensures the WAS Master Repository and Node Repository are updated and synchronized. Follow these steps:

    1. In the WebSphere administrative console, select Administration [arrow] Nodes.

    2. Select the check box for the application server node.

    3. Click Full Resynchronize.


Access SAS OnlineDoc for the Web

After you deploy SAS OnlineDoc for the Web, users can access the application by pointing their browser to the following URL:

http://server:port/SASOnlineDoc/oldoc/ui/contents?selectedProduct=ONLINEDOCWEB&macroVersion=9.2&selectedTopic=
doccommon.hlp/onlinedoc_main.htm

In the URL, substitute the server name and port number of your Web application server.

Previous Page | Next Page | Top of Page